Essential Responsibilities: This description of job responsibilities is intended to reflect the major responsibilities and duties of the job, but is not intended to describe minor duties or other responsibilities as may be assigned from time to time. - Completes authorizations and medical necessity verifications for scheduled and unscheduled services. - Conducts a daily reconciliation comparison of authorized procedures versus charges and requests additional authorizations if necessary. - Contact referring physicians for additional information as needed. - Communicate with patient or representative about authorization status, covered benefits, and financial liability as needed. - Proactively monitor appointment lists and work queues to ensure that patients receive timely services and that those services are approved. - Maintain thorough and accurate records within the electronic health record.
